VS无法清理/构建/部署 - 损坏.NetFramework?

时间:2016-09-30 17:20:15

标签: c# android .net visual-studio xamarin

我已经开始使用VS和Xamarin.Android开发自己的应用程序了。 从今天早上开始,我无法清理/构建/部署任何项目,因为VS正在冻结。 我正在使用VS15社区(最新版本)和Xamarin 4.1.2(其他版本也不起作用)。这是在我修复VS之后发生的。

我创建了一个日志文件,对我来说,似乎有一些注册表文件因.NET Framework而损坏:

<entry>
    <record>620</record>
    <time>2016/09/30 16:52:00.948</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ing Advertised (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>621</record>
    <time>2016/09/30 16:52:00.948</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ing AssemblyFolders (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>622</record>
    <time>2016/09/30 16:52:00.948</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ing Fusion (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>623</record>
    <time>2016/09/30 16:52:00.948</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ing NGen (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>624</record>
    <time>2016/09/30 16:52:00.948</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ing NGenQueue (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>625</record>
    <time>2016/09/30 16:52:00.948</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ing policy (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>626</record>
    <time>2016/09/30 16:52:00.949</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ing Security (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>627</record>
    <time>2016/09/30 16:52:00.949</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ing Windows Presentation Foundation (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>628</record>
    <time>2016/09/30 16:52:00.949</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ing Advertised (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>629</record>
    <time>2016/09/30 16:52:00.949</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ing AssemblyFolders (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>630</record>
    <time>2016/09/30 16:52:00.949</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ing Fusion (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>631</record>
    <time>2016/09/30 16:52:00.949</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ing NGen (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>632</record>
    <time>2016/09/30 16:52:00.949</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ing NGenQueue (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>633</record>
    <time>2016/09/30 16:52:00.949</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ing policy (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>634</record>
    <time>2016/09/30 16:52:00.949</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ing Security (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>635</record>
    <time>2016/09/30 16:52:00.949</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ing Windows Presentation Foundation (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>636</record>
    <time>2016/09/30 16:52:00.950</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ing Advertised (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>637</record>
    <time>2016/09/30 16:52:00.950</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ing AssemblyFolders (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>638</record>
    <time>2016/09/30 16:52:00.950</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ing Fusion (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>639</record>
    <time>2016/09/30 16:52:00.950</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ing NGen (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>640</record>
    <time>2016/09/30 16:52:00.950</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ing NGenQueue (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>641</record>
    <time>2016/09/30 16:52:00.950</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ing policy (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>642</record>
    <time>2016/09/30 16:52:00.950</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ing Security (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>643</record>
    <time>2016/09/30 16:52:00.950</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ing Windows Presentation Foundation (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>644</record>
    <time>2016/09/30 16:52:00.950</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ing Advertised (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>645</record>
    <time>2016/09/30 16:52:00.950</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ing AssemblyFolders (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>646</record>
    <time>2016/09/30 16:52:00.950</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ing Fusion (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>647</record>
    <time>2016/09/30 16:52:00.950</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ing NGen (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>648</record>
    <time>2016/09/30 16:52:00.950</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ing NGenQueue (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>649</record>
    <time>2016/09/30 16:52:00.950</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ing policy (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>650</record>
    <time>2016/09/30 16:52:00.950</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ing Security (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>651</record>
    <time>2016/09/30 16:52:00.951</time>
    <type>Error</type>
    <source>Microsoft.VisualStudio.IDE.ToolboxControlsInstaller.ToolboxInstallerPackage</source>
    <description>Exception parsing Windows Presentation Foundation (under HKEY_LOCAL_MACHINE\Software\Microsoft\.NETFramework) as a version</description>
  </entry>
  <entry>
    <record>652</record>
    <time>2016/09/30 16:52:00.978</time>
    <type>Information</type>
    <source>VisualStudio</source>
    <description>Done loading new toolbox content, total time = 281 ms</description>
  </entry>

这也发生在一个新的空白创建的应用程序上。 我还尝试使用MS修复工具修复.NET Framework并删除控制面板中的.NET Framework文件。目前我正在做“sfc / scannow”。 接下来将完全重新安装VS ......

有什么建议吗?

1 个答案:

答案 0 :(得分:1)

由于解决方案文件已损坏,可能会发生这种情况。在文件资源管理器中,导航到项目的目录,找到.suo文件,然后将其删除。它应该像MyProject \ .vs \ MyProject \ v14。或者只需打开项目目录并搜索“* .suo”。该文件将被隐藏,因此请确保打开该选项以查看隐藏文件。